Examining the underlying drivers of the high density interconnect PCB market reveals a complex interplay of demands and challenges. The distribution of telecommunications infrastructure, particularly the rollout of 5G networks, serves as a significant catalyst for growth. This technological advancement requires sophisticated PCBs capable of handling higher frequencies and greater data throughput. However, challenges remain; the rising costs associated with advanced materials can pose a barrier for smaller manufacturers. Furthermore, environmental regulations are becoming more stringent, compelling companies to pivot towards sustainable manufacturing practices.
